: The article is exempt from ethical committee approval as it was a retrospective case series based solely on the evaluation of anonymized intraoperative and biometric data from routine clinical cases that have been performed already. The intraoperative volumes of aspirated fluid and injected or removed silicone oil used in this analysis were part of routine surgical documentation and were not measured specifically for research purposes. Since the first publication of the VIVEX formula in 2024, this systematic documentation has been routinely implemented in our unit to facilitate clinical evaluation of individualized vitreous volume estimation. Therefore, no additional interventions or procedures beyond standard clinical care were performed. All patients had provided written informed consent at the time of surgery for the procedure itself and for the optional anonymized use of their clinical and intraoperative data for quality assurance and evaluative purposes. However, as this case series was conducted retrospectively, no study-specific consent was obtained, and only anonymized routine data already documented in the medical record were analyzed.
